    I have a Disney gift card and a few visa gift cards as well. May I use them towards buying my tickets?

When purchasing Theme Park Admission Tickets online, only one method of payment is accepted per transaction. So yes, you technically could use a Disney Gift Card to cover that cost, but the gift card would need to have as much as or more loaded onto it than what the tickets cost to be able to process in full. There is a place on the Disney Gift Card website where you can combine values from multiple Disney-branded gift cards up to *$1000.00 USD. If the cost of your multiple tickets is over that thousand-dollar limit, try to purchase your tickets one at a time over multiple transactions; you might have to combine more gift cards together to cover transaction two and beyond, but it's doable.

    Another option is you could try calling the Disneyland Ticket Helpline where you should be able to purchase all of your tickets in one swoop and spread the purchase out over multiple forms of payment. I've used credit card-style gift cards before at Disneyland's hotels, so I don't see why this over-the-phone system wouldn't be able to process those cards too. The only caveat is that you'll need to know exactly how much is on the Visa gift cards as they are "charged" for that amount as Disney's system isn't set up to 'just swipe and apply any remaining balance.' The Disneyland Ticket phone number is (714) 781-4636.

    One last idea I have for you, Esther, is that you will be able to use your gift cards - both Disney as well as your Visa cards - to pay for your Disneyland Dining and souvenEAR purchases. You can even apply the Disney Gift Card numbers to online orders in your Disneyland Mobile App!
